The squiggly symbols you see in Japanese writing are actually a syllabary. Japanese is an elegant language that looks graceful in the written script. Nippon-Go is more worm like. That means that each symbol generally represents one syllable. Symbolism and elements of nature are frequently seen in Japanese art. This is different to an alphabet, in which each letter or group of letters represents one single sound.
